Abstract

Drug repurposing - also known as drug repositioning is a proven strategy for identifying new therapeutic uses for existing and pre-approved drugs with considerable success in recent years. Herein, we report the discovery of a novel class of ciprofloxacin-amino acid conjugates that are dynamically potent against different cancer cell lines. Some of the molecules reported herein displayed a strong anti-proliferative effect on MCF-7 (IC50: 6 mu M). The most active anti-proliferative molecule of this series 7a suppressed the proliferation of HCT116, A549, and MDAMB-231 cancer cell lines. Furthermore, we established that the treatment with 7a leads to DNA damage-mediated autophagic cell death in cancer cells. Our findings suggest that appropriate derivatization of the ciprofloxacin drug can yield promising anti-cancer compounds in easy synthetic operations.
